Sanwo-Olu Launches 11-Member Committee for Effective Palliative Distribution Implementation

    The Governor of Lagos State, Mr. Babajide Sanwo-Olu, took a significant step on Saturday by inaugurating an eleven-member committee tasked with overseeing the effective implementation of interventions aimed at alleviating the economic challenges faced by Lagosians.

    The committee, officially named the ‘Lagos State Special Dispensation Palliative Advisory Committee,’ was formally established during an inauguration ceremony held at Lagos House in Marina, Lagos Island.

    Governor Sanwo-Olu emphasized that the committee, chaired by himself and his Deputy, Obafemi Kadri, with the latter serving as the alternate chairman, would play a pivotal role in advising and generating innovative ideas to establish an engaging and rewarding ecosystem for the residents of Lagos.

    The Special Dispensation Advisory Committee comprises esteemed individuals, including cabinet members, religious leaders, bipartisan groups spanning various political parties, activists, and other stakeholders. Governor Sanwo-Olu highlighted that the committee members were carefully chosen for their ability to facilitate effective communication and reporting.

    The bipartisan committee boasts a diverse lineup of influential members, including Imam Abdulazeez Onike (Chief Missioner, NASFAT), Hon Seyi Sowunmi (LP Reps member), Mrs. Joe Okei-Odumakin, Hon Kolade Alabi, Barrister Taofeeq Ganiu (PDP Secretary), Dr. Shina Fagbenro-Byron (LP member, former DFID official), Hon. Ademola Shabi (Rep, LAHA), Comrade Biliaminu Oba (Youth Representative), Mrs. Sola Salako-Ajulo (Consumer Rights Advocate), Pastor Gorman Akinlabi (Senior Pastor, Elevation Church), and Mrs. Kikelomo Bolarinwa, Permanent Secretary, Ministry of LG, serving as the committee secretary.

    The committee has already conducted its introductory meeting, during which members deliberated on the rules of engagement for the interventions, reflecting the collective commitment to addressing the economic hardships faced by the people of Lagos State.
